City of Nashua, Public Works Division
Board of Public Works Meeting Date: May 23, 2019
Stephen Dookran, P.E., City Engineer
Engineering Department
FY20 Sewer Rehabilitation - Engineering Services
To approve the contract with Hayner Swanson inc. (HSI} of Nashua in the amount
of $393,075.00 for professional services in the FY20 Sewer Rehabilitation
Program. Funding through Department 169 Wastewater; Fund: Bond; Activity:
Sewer Infrastructure improvements.
Hayner Swanson Inc. Scope and Fee
This City is planning to expend a budget of approximately $5 million in 2020 to
address the increased amount of failing and deteriorated aging sewer
infrastructure. With City Engineering staff currently managing several large sewer
rehabilitation projects and the expanded street paving program, the City wishes to
continue using the engineering services of Hayner Swanson Inc. of Nashua to
develop and implement the 2019/2020 Sewer Rehabilitation projects.
The scope of services includes but is not limited to selecting priority sewers based
on record information for inspection and rehabilitation, coordinate with utility
projects and the paving program, prepare plans and specifications for bidding and
provide construction administration. The complete scope of work and fee
proposal is attached.
HSI has broad experience in similar sewer work. They provided designs and
construction administration for the City on the Harbor Ave and Haines St sewer
separation projects and are currently implementing sewer construction projects in
the city and in communities in Massachusetts. Additionally, HSI's current work
on the City’s paving program will make the coordination of sewer, paving and
utility projects more efficient.
